Understand Deployment Models: Public, Private, or Hybrid
Cloud ERP isn’t a one-size-fits-all hoodie. There’s public cloud (shared environment, think Netflix for business), private cloud (exclusive VIP access), and hybrid (the best of both worlds, or sometimes, the worst of both worlds—depending on implementation).
Choosing the right deployment model is critical. Public clouds offer scalability and lower upfront costs. Private clouds give you more control (but can be pricey). Hybrid clouds promise flexibility but often demand IT gymnastics that would make a circus performer proud.

Total Cost of Ownership: Don’t Be Fooled by the Sticker Price
Here’s a classic trap: the sticker price is tempting, but hidden costs lurk everywhere—implementation, customization, training, ongoing subscription fees, and let’s not forget the “why-is-this-so-expensive” upgrades.
A smart move is to calculate Total Cost of Ownership (TCO) over 3–5 years. Compare vendors not just on monthly subscription but on overall ROI. And yes, the ERP Software Development you choose can often guide you through these calculations so you’re not flying blind.

Security & Compliance: Don’t Skip This
Cloud ERP systems handle your most sensitive data. Financial records, HR files, customer info—all targets for cyber threats. Ensure your system complies with regulations like GDPR, HIPAA, or local data laws. Encryption, access controls, and audit logs aren’t optional; they’re mandatory.

3. What are the common challenges of implementing Cloud ERP?
Common challenges include data migration, employee adoption, integration complexities, hidden costs, and ensuring proper security and compliance.
4. How long does it take to implement a Cloud ERP system?
Implementation can vary from 3 months for small businesses to 12+ months for larger enterprises. Proper planning and vendor support can significantly reduce delays.
5. Is Cloud ERP more cost-effective than on-premise ERP?
Often yes, due to reduced infrastructure and maintenance costs, but total cost of ownership should be calculated over 3–5 years, including subscriptions, training, and upgrades.
